Meat alternatives: Are consumers curious or conflicted?
Two new reports from the EIT Food Consumer Observatory unpack how consumers perceive meat and meat alternatives, offering actionable insights to help the food industry boost the uptake of sustainable options.

Revo Foods is transforming seafood through mycoprotein and 3D printing, delivering ocean-friendly, nutrient-rich fillets that cut emissions, save water, and taste just like the real thing.
